A boy uses a slingshot to launch a pebble straight up into the air. The pebble reaches a height of 24.0 m above the launch point 2.3 seconds later. Assume air resistance is negligible.
(a) What was the pebble's initial speed (just after leaving the slingshot)?
(b) How much time did it take for the pebble to first reach a height of 12.0 m above its launch point?
